The best way to keep data safe is to keep it away from the Internet. This is what’s called an “air gap,” and it’s considered the most practical and effective means to keep hackers out. But the wide availability of drones makes jumping the air gap easier than ever, as Yokogawa Senior Prinicpal Tech Specialist Jeff Melrose explained at this year’s Black Hat conference.

Drones present an entirely new platform for technology, as Melrose demonstrated by opening his talk with a video featuring a drone with an attached chainsaw. As the drone sliced through the head of a snowman, it was hard to disagree.
